Malaysian Spicy Shrimp Soup

Ingredients
Shrimps 250-300 gm
Rice noodles boiled 1 cup
Garlic crushed 2-3 clove
Ginger 1 inch chopped
Dry red chilies 4-5
Lemongrass 2
Oil 2-3 tbsp
Fish Sauce 2 tbsp
Salt to taste
Turmeric 1/2 tsp
Coconut milk 1 cup
Tamarind pulp 2 tbsp
Chicken stock 2 cup
Lemon 1
Green coriander chopped 2 tbsp

Cooking Directions
Put garlic, ginger, red chilies and lemon grass in a food processor and grind.
Heat oil in large wok or sauce pan, add the ground mixture and fry for 1-2 minutes until the mixture begins to brown.
Add the fish sauce, salt, turmeric, coconut milk, tamarind pulp, chicken stock. Simmer for 10 minutes on slow heat.
Add the shrimps to the stock, cook for 3-4 mints until shrimps are tender.
At the last add lemon juice and rice noodles; cook about a minute
Pour in serving bowl, garnish with green coriander and serve hot.
